Definition & Etymology
Full Definition
a female donkey (from its docility)
Derivation
probably from the same as H386 (אֵיתָן) (in the sense of patience);H386 (ʼêythân)
KJV Translation Breakdown
This Hebrew word is translated as the following in the King James Version:
(she) ass
